Barbara G Simpson is an Assistant Professor in the Department of Civil and Environmental Engineering at Stanford University. Her research group comprises a small team of talented students with a wide range of skills and experience, focusing on the exploration of advanced computational and experimental methods to characterize structural responses. The aim is to develop innovative structural systems that enhance structural performance and mitigate the effects of natural hazards on the built environment. Her research interests encompass resilient and sustainable design, retrofitting of building structures, offshore renewable energy systems, performance-based earthquake engineering, next-generation computational modeling, and real-time hybrid simulations related to fluid-structure interactions.
